VisualBasic.NETを利用してプログラムを製作しているのですが

画像(bitmap型)をプリンタで中央に印刷したいのですが(左右の余白が均等になるように)
調べてみたところ、それが出来る様になるWin32APIにはVB.NETではアクセス出来ず
「VB6.0でDLLを作製して〜」という方式が紹介されていました

VB6.0は持っていませんので、他に何か打開策はありませんでしょうか?

回答の条件
  • URL必須
  • 1人2回まで
  • 登録:2005/01/18 13:03:20
  • 終了:--

回答(1件)

id:bake_3572 No.1

bake_3572回答回数19ベストアンサー獲得回数02005/01/23 16:31:09

ポイント40pt

URLはダミーです。

僕はC#使いなので、VB.NETについては知りませんが、C#について記述します。

C#には、P/Invoke という機能があり、MSILでないDLLを扱うことができます。

これは.NET自体の機能なので、VB.NETでも使えるはずです。そこらへんを探してみてはいかがでしょうか?

コメントはまだありません

この質問への反応(ブックマークコメント)

「あの人に答えてほしい」「この質問はあの人が答えられそう」というときに、回答リクエストを送ってみてましょう。

これ以上回答リクエストを送信することはできません。制限について

絞り込み :
はてなココの「ともだち」を表示します。
回答リクエストを送信したユーザーはいません